问题描述
- 最近在做一个java ee的学生考试管理系统,有个小问题
-
可以设定课程的考试成绩的计算方法:能够在页面上对某课程动态增加考核点,并填入该考核点的分值比例。如:如对J2EE课程,可新增3个考核点,考核点1为到课情况,分值比例为20%;考核点2为作业,分值比例为20%;考核点3为考试,分值比例为60%。能够验证分值比例之和是否等于100%。这是要求 , 谁能给我提示一下如何实现 实在是想不出来
解决方案
一:E-R 关系
你们项目里面肯定会有学生信息表、课程信息表这二张表,现在要你动态对一课种增加考核点,你可以
在课程信息表增加字段,该字段用了保存它的考核点信息,也可以再建一张保存课程与考核对应信息
的表解决(推荐),为了更加有利于维护考核点信息,可以把考核点信息维护到你们系统的基础数据字典表里面,具体实现以你们项目表关系来选取!
二:界面
假设界面列表信息为select * from 课程表
先设计一个JSP界面来实现对课程的考核点维护(无非就是实现增-删-改-查。)
选择某一条课程信息,近入你所设计的界面
三:校验
最起码要有对分值比例正确性做校验,如不能大于100%,也不能小于0!
再一个校验就是,当点击提交时,此时对该课程的考核点的分值比例近行汇总,超出100%,则提示!
时间: 2024-08-19 02:30:24